About The College

Northumberland College is Ofsted Outstanding and is currently building a multi-million, state of the art, new college campus in Ashington, due to open in 2026. The successful candidate will be based at the new college where a purpose-built construction, housing, advanced manufacturing and engineering centre will be located. Curriculum spans technical, vocational further and higher education and includes large apprenticeship provision and dedicated centres for young people with SEND.

The College has two main campuses in Ashington and Ponteland, and as part of the college group Education Partnership Northeast, it also has a significant number of satellite delivery centres across the region. Served by easy road links, and the new train station in Ashington, when Northumberland College opens its new Department for Education backed campus at Wansbeck Business Park, the college will boast a national trailblazer both in architectural design and operation. This major ÂŁ52 million+ investment comes on top of the College recently driving ÂŁ14 million into new facilities and resources at its existing sites.

Taking Teaching Further & Additional Incentives

If you’re making the move into further education teaching, you may be eligible for the Taking Teaching Further programme, a funded route to help industry professionals retrain as FE teachers. In addition, for roles in high-need subjects or regions you may also benefit from the government’s targeted retention incentive (formerly “levelling-up premium”) payments, worth up to £6,000 for eligible teachers in their first five years and teaching certain shortage subjects.

Please note eligibility for both TTF and the Targeted Retention Incentive varies by role, subject area and provider; they do not apply to every vacancy.
